Sage Steele Shares How Her Kids Inspired ESPN Lawsuit on Sean Hannity Show

Sage Steele’s candid remarks on the latest episode of Sean Hannity’s podcast, “Hang Out with Sean Hannity,” illuminate a complex interplay between personal conviction and career challenges. Steele’s decision to sue ESPN stemmed not only from her professional experience but was significantly influenced by her children’s perspectives. Her lawsuit against the sports network followed her public criticisms of its COVID-19 vaccine policies, which she branded as “sick and scary.” Faced with potential repercussions, including being “sidelined” by the company, Steele found herself at a crossroads: remain silent or stand up for her beliefs. Sage Steele’s Journey: From ESPN to Independent Media
Initially hesitant to pursue legal action, Steele’s conversations with her children catalyzed her shift. They urged her to stand firm, highlighting the importance of “diversity of thought” — a principle she illustrated during their candid discussions. Her lawsuit unfolded as a reaction not only to her own professional challenges but also to the broader impact on her family’s well-being. As Steele recounted, threats against her children had become distressingly frequent following her outspoken views. This emotional turmoil culminated in her public assertion of self-respect, encapsulated by a poignant quote from her son: “Mom, it’s about time you stood up for yourself.”
